Oh yeah, Joe (duerrj in #gah) pointed me towards Level Six. They sell a variety of interesting Playstation peripherals, including this Playstation to USB adapter, which I bought. Now I can play roms in Snes9x (Debian users, apt-get install snes9x-x or snes9x-gl) and X-MAME (Debian users: apt-get install xmame-x or xmame-gl) with a joystick instead of the keyboard.
